This one comes with its own paper trail. The enamel dartboard face, done in crisp red, black, and white with two tiny silver darts stuck mid throw, sits inside an ornate scrolled sterling frame, and the reverse is engraved plainly enough to read across the room: Hammersmith L.V. Dart League Winners, Coachmakers Arms, G. Fielder, 1945. The Coachmakers Arms was a real pub on King Street in Hammersmith, so this fob was won, not bought, by an actual darts player at an actual London pub the year the war ended.

Marked "Silver" with an English sterling hallmark on the loop, it measures 1.125 inches across and carries a solid 11 grams, more heft than you'd expect from something this size. The scrollwork around the dartboard face is the kind of Victorian era Art Nouveau detailing you see on watch fobs and sporting medals from this period, worlds away from the flat stamped versions that came later.

A genuinely fun piece for darts players, pub memorabilia collectors, or anyone who wants a small piece of postwar London history. This is a fob and award medal first, and it also wears beautifully on a cord necklace, your choice of color, if you'd rather carry it as a pendant.

Condition: Estate fresh, good condition. Enamel is bright and intact with no chips. Engraving is crisp and fully legible. Loop and bail are secure.
